What questions should I ask a potential English tutor in Ellwood City?
The right English tutor for your child will be able to improve their grades and writing skills. Ask questions about the process each tutor uses to get these results from the kids they've worked with in the past. Also ask each English tutor if they are familiar with some of the goals the schools in Ellwood City have. Finally, see how long they are willing to commit to helping your child with their English assignments. Your child may need only a few sessions to get on track, or long-term help that could require an English tutor staying with them the entire school year.
